概括
法医人类学通过制定国家标准和最佳实践来专业化. 这样可以确保从业人员在医疗法律系统中满足可靠和一致的案件处理的最低要求.
科学领域:
- 法医人类学
- 法医科学标准的制定
背景情况:
- 法医人类学已经成长为一个专门的学科超过50年.
- 由于案件工作的法律影响,从业人员需要适当的教育,培训和遵守标准.
研究的目的:
- 概述美国法医人类学的专业标准的发展.
- 审查该学科的专业化和标准化的关键里程碑.
主要方法:
- 专业化里程碑的历史回顾
- 讨论参与标准制定的主要组织,包括AAFS,ABFA,SWGFAST和OSAC.
- 审查AAFS学院标准委员会在发布国家标准方面的作用.
主要成果:
- 关键的里程碑包括美国法医科学院 (AAFS) 的发展和美国法医人类学委员会 (ABFA) 的董事会认证.
- 像法医人类学科学工作组 (SWGFAST) 和法医科学科学委员会组织 (OSAC) 这样的组织对于标准起草至关重要.
- 在制定和发布基于共识的国家标准方面,AAFS学院标准委员会发挥着至关重要的作用.
结论:
- 国家标准的制定提高了法医人类学的专业化.
- 标准旨在确保从业人员满足最低要求,提高案件工作的可靠性,一致性和透明度.
